自然语言处理(Natural Language Processing, NLP)作为人工智能领域的重要分支,在跨语言人工智能(Cross-Language AI)的发展中扮演着关键角色。跨语言人工智能旨在通过理解多种语言的特点,实现不同语言之间的智能交互和信息共享。NLP技术的进步为跨语言任务提供了强大的工具支持,例如机器翻译、语义理解、多语言模型等。
近年来,随着预训练模型的大规模发展(如BERT、MUSE、TFAI等),跨语言AI的应用范围不断扩大。这些模型通过大规模的数据训练,能够同时理解和生成多种语言,并且在跨语言任务中表现出色。然而,跨语言任务的复杂性要求NLP技术具备更高的通用性和适应性,这为研究者提出了新的挑战。
预训练模型是跨语言AI的核心技术之一。通过使用大量多语言文本数据进行无监督预训练,模型可以学习到不同语言之间的语义相似性和共性特征。例如,BERT等基于英语的预训练模型已经在多种多语言任务中表现出色,包括中文、日语和韩语。
此外,多语言模型(Multi-Language Model)是一种专门设计用于跨语言任务的模型架构。这些模型通常采用分层结构,能够同时捕捉不同语言的语法、词汇和语义特征,并通过共享参数来促进信息的互相关联。TFAI就是一个典型的多语言模型,它通过引入交叉语言注意力机制,在翻译任务中取得了显著的性能提升。
多语言模型的架构设计对跨语言AI的成功至关重要。这些模型通常包括以下几个关键组件:
共享参数机制:多语言模型通过共享参数的方式,使得不同语言之间的信息可以互相学习和促进。
交叉语言注意力:在处理句子或段落时,模型能够自动识别并利用不同语言中的相关语义信息。
多模态融合:对于同时涉及视觉、语音等多模态任务的跨语言场景,多语言模型需要具备处理多种信息源的能力。
在实际应用中,预训练模型往往无法直接用于特定的语言环境。为此,研究者开发了多语言 adapters,通过fine-tuning或distillation等方式将模型适应于具体的任务和语言组合。
例如,在机器翻译任务中,一个英语预训练模型可以通过学习目标语言的特定参数调整,实现快速的跨语言翻译。这种技术不仅提升了模型的效率,也降低了大规模重新训练的成本。
多语言模型在自然语言处理多个领域展现出广泛的应用潜力:
机器翻译:基于预训练模型的机器翻译系统已经能够在多种语言之间实现高效的文本转换。例如,在英汉、中英等跨语言对齐任务中取得了显著的性能提升。
文本摘要与检索:多语言摘要器能够同时处理不同语言的文本,并生成具有语义一致性的摘要或检索结果。这种技术在信息检索和内容推荐等领域有重要应用。
情感分析与对话系统:通过多语言模型,可以实现不同语言用户对情感的识别和自然语言对话的生成,这为跨语言对话系统奠定了基础。
随着NLP技术的进步,跨语言任务的应用范围逐渐扩展。研究者们正在探索更多复杂的跨语言应用场景,例如:
多语言问答系统:支持用户在不同语言之间自由切换提问和回答的交互模式。
多语言对话生成:实现自然流畅的多语言对话,提升跨文化理解和交流能力。
多语言生成与转换:结合生成模型,可以实现文本从一个语言到另一个语言的多种形式转换。
自然语言处理技术在跨语言人工智能中的应用正在不断深化。通过预训练模型、多语言 adapters 和其他先进技术的支持,NLP系统能够更好地理解和处理多种语言。这一领域的研究不仅推动了人工智能技术的发展,也为跨文化沟通和国际协作提供了强大的技术支持。
未来的研究方向包括提高模型的泛化能力、优化多语言 adapters 的效率以及探索更多复杂的跨语言任务应用。随着技术的不断进步,跨语言AI将在更多领域发挥重要作用,为人类社会的交流与合作提供更高效、更智能的工具。